//编译后清理垃圾文件 gradle.buildFinished { buildResult -> if (buildResult.failure == null) { println "Build succeeded, cleaning text files..." //delete rootProject.buildDir FileTree rootTree = fileTree(dir: rootDir) rootTree.each { File file -> if ((file.toString().contains("ajcore")...
(10分)下面左栏的C语言程序计算5的阶乘,结果是120。经优化编译器生成的汇编程序跟在源程序的后面(从左栏看向右栏),其中在省略号处略去了main函数的汇编程序。请问优化编译器对factorial函数进行了怎样的优化。 factorial(long n, long res) { | movl 8(%ebp), %edx if (n==0) return res; | movl 12...
arxdoctrinechineseconsciouslyuselatestachievementsarmedmindsguidingpracticehighdegreepoliticalconsciousnessbureaupartyledgeneralsecretaryxijinping?simportantspeechseriesspecialsupervisionmorelazarus开发平台编译后可执行程序优化方法1在工程菜单下单击工程选项原始状态的界面为 Lazarus开发平台编译后可执行程序优化方法...
pyo文件,是python编译优化后的字节码文件。pyo文件在大小上,一般小于等于pyc文件。如果想得到某个py文件的pyo文件,可以这样: python -O -m py_compile xxxx.py python文档是这样描述的:这个优化没有多大作用,只是移除了断言。原文如下: When the Python interpreter is invoked with the -O flag, optimized code ...
下列关于编程优化的说法正确的是()A.使用编译器的优化选项后程序性能一定会获得提高B.循环展开得越多越彻底,程序的性能越好C.寄存器分配能够解决程序中的数据依赖问题D.现
秒,编译优化后,P 执行的指令数减少到原⏺来 的70%,而CPI 增加到原来的1.2 倍,则P 在M 上的执行时间是。⏺A.8.4 秒B. 11.7 秒C.14 秒D.
若某程序编译后生成的目标代码由A、B、C、D四类指令组成,它们在程序中所占比例分别为20%、40%、20%、20%。已知A、B、C、D四类指令的CPI分别为1、2、2、2。现需要对程序进行编译优化,优化后的程序中A类指令条数减少了一半,而其它指令数量未发生变化。假设运行该程序的计算机CPU主频为500MHZ。优化后程序的MI...
c语言编译器,用 lex 和 yacc 工具完成词法分析与语法分析并生成语法树,C++实现了语 法树的解析并生成中间代码,生成中间代码的过程中实现了错误检测。C++实 现了中间代码的优化操作。之后利用 python 对中间代码进行处理并生成 mips 汇编码并且可以成功在 PCSpim(mips 模
下面关于代码优化的叙述,正确的是()。A.可以产生高效的编译程序B.会改变程序的执行顺序和功能C.必须保证优化后的代码与源程序在语义上是完全等价的D.是对编译程序进行等价变换,使之能生成更加高效的目标代码搜索 题目 下面关于代码优化的叙述,正确的是()。 A.可以产生高效的编译程序B.会改变程序的执行顺序和功能...
程序P在机器M上的执行时间是20秒,编译优化后,P执行的指令数减少到原来的70%,而CPI增加到原来的1.2倍,则P在M上的执行时间是___。 A.8.4秒 B.11.7秒 C.14.0秒 D.16.8秒 答案 首先,计算原始的执行时间: 原始的CPI = 1(假设每条指令的CPI为1) 原始的指令数 = 100% = ...